The First Step: Mastering the SBI Credit Card Login Process

To harness the full power of your SBI credit card, you must first access its digital cockpit. The SBI credit card login process is your gateway to complete control over your finances.

Prerequisites for a Successful Login

To begin, you will need a few things: * Your Username: This is the username you created during your initial registration. * Your Password: The secure password you set for your online banking account. * Stable Internet Connection: A must for a smooth and secure login experience. * Registered Mobile Number: For One-Time Password (OTP) verification, a critical security layer.

A Step-by-Step Walkthrough of the Login

The process is designed to be intuitive: 1. Navigate to the official SBI Card website. It is crucial to always type the URL directly or use a bookmarked link to avoid phishing sites. 2. Locate the "Login" button, typically found in the top right corner of the homepage. 3. You will be presented with two main options: "Internet Banking" for a full suite of services or a quick "Card Login" for specific card-related actions. 4. Enter your username and password in the designated fields. 5. You will likely be prompted to enter an OTP sent to your registered mobile number. This two-factor authentication is your first line of defense against unauthorized access. 6. Once authenticated, you will be granted access to your personalized dashboard.

What Awaits You After Login? The Power of Your Dashboard

Post-login, a world of financial management opens up. You can: * View your current credit card statement and outstanding balance in real-time. * Pay your credit card bill instantly using linked bank accounts. * Track your reward points and redeem them for a variety of gifts and vouchers. * Report a lost or stolen card immediately, minimizing your liability. * Set up spending limits and transaction alerts to stay on budget. * Apply for a credit limit increase or a loan against your card.

How to Apply for a New SBI Credit Card: Your Path to Financial Empowerment

If you don't yet have an SBI credit card, the application process is straightforward and can be completed through multiple channels, catering to your preference.

Method 1: The Digital Application via YONO or Website (The Recommended Route)

This is the fastest and most efficient method, perfectly suited for our digital age. 1. Visit the official SBI Cards website or open the YONO SBI app. 2. Browse through the wide array of credit cards on offer. Each card is tailored for different lifestyles—there are cards for frequent flyers, shopping enthusiasts, fuel savers, and movie buffs. 3. Select the card that best aligns with your spending habits and financial goals. Carefully review the features, fees, and reward structure. 4. Click "Apply Now." You will be redirected to an online application form. 5. Fill in the required details accurately. This typically includes: * Personal Information: Name, Date of Birth, PAN Card number. * Contact Details: Mobile number, email address, and residential address. * Employment and Financial Information: Occupation, company name, and gross annual income. 6. Upload the necessary KYC documents digitally. These usually include a proof of identity (like a PAN card), proof of address (like an Aadhaar card, Voter ID, or utility bill), and income proof (like salary slips or bank statements). 7. Review your application thoroughly and submit it. You will receive an application reference number to track your status.

Method 2: The Offline Application

For those who prefer a more traditional approach or require assistance, offline methods are available. * Via SBI Branch: Walk into any SBI branch and request a credit card application form. Fill it out manually, attach physical copies of your KYC documents, and submit it to the bank representative. * Through Sales Representatives: You might be approached by SBI Card sales representatives at malls, offices, or other locations. They can provide you with a form and guide you through the filling process.

Documentation You'll Need to Have Ready

Being prepared speeds up the process significantly. * Identity Proof: PAN Card is mandatory. Passport, Aadhaar Card, or Driver's License are also accepted. * Address Proof: Aadhaar Card, Passport, Utility Bill (not more than 3 months old), or Voter ID. * Income Proof: For salaried individuals, the last 3 months' salary slips and the last 3 months' bank statements. For self-employed individuals, IT Returns for the last 2 years and business proof may be required.

Security in the Digital Age: Protecting Your Financial Data

In an era where data breaches and cybercrime are daily headlines, the security of your financial information is non-negotiable.

Best Practices for a Secure SBI Credit Card Login

  • Create a strong, unique password that combines letters, numbers, and special characters. Avoid using easily guessable information like your birthdate.
  • Never share your login credentials, password, or OTP with anyone. SBI will never ask for this information via email or phone.
  • Always log out from your banking session, especially when using a public or shared computer.
  • Ensure your device has updated antivirus and anti-malware software.
  • Regularly monitor your account statements and set up transaction alerts to spot any unauthorized activity immediately.

Understanding Your Liability

SBI Cards offers a zero-liability policy against fraudulent transactions, provided you report the unauthorized activity promptly. This makes the immediate reporting of a lost card or a suspicious transaction through your login portal absolutely critical.
